The Buccaneers have started the second half of the season with two consecutive victories. The last two opponents were in AFC East with the New York Jets, and the Miami Dolphins. Granted, the Bucs have done something that they did not do all season. Win two consecutive games, at home and on the road.

But, Here Comes week 12. The Buccaneers now have to fly to Atlanta, Georgia, get prepared to play against an Atlanta Falcons football team that it is Will alive in the NFC South Division race. After a victory in Seattle against the Seahawks, the Falcons are in Pace of possibly becoming NFC South champions.

The Bucs will not have their starting quarterback Jameis Winston, out again with a shoulder injury. Ryan Fitzpatrick gets his third consecutive start for the season. Technically he is 2-0 as a starter. These past two weeks, Mike Smith and the defense are starting to find their rhythm. In the past two weeks, the defensive unit has four interceptions and the couple sacks. This Sunday the Bucs will try to go to Atlanta and extend the streak to three victories in a row.
